Measurement techniques for electron-beam parameters are reviewed. The development of a variety of diagnostic methods to characterize the electron beam from an RF linear accelerator, which is used to drive in a free-electron laser (FEL), is summarized. The FEL´s electron-beam length is in the microsecond range and consists of many picosecond micropulses separated by nanoseconds. This extreme range of time scale requires complex measurement systems. The focus is on electron spectrum and emittance measurement techniques
